MariaDB如何实现对于表的指定列和所有列数据查询
Admin 2022-06-24 群英技术资讯 917 次浏览
这篇文章主要讲解了“MariaDB如何实现对于表的指定列和所有列数据查询”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“MariaDB如何实现对于表的指定列和所有列数据查询”吧!SELECT语句用于从单个或多个表中检索记录。
语法
SELECT expressions
FROM tables
[WHERE conditions];
SELECT语句可以与UNION语句,ORDER BY子句,LIMIT子句,WHERE子句,GROUP BY子句,HAVING子句等一起使用。如下语法 -
SELECT [ ALL | DISTINCT ]
expressions
FROM tables
[WHERE conditions]
[GROUP BY expressions]
[HAVING condition]
[ORDER BY expression [ ASC | DESC ]];
示例:
我们有一个表students,有一些数据。 因此,从students中检索所有记录。参考以下查询语句 -
SELECT * FROM students;
执行上面查询语句,得到以下结果 -
MariaDB [testdb]> SELECT * FROM Students;
+------------+--------------+-----------------+----------------+
| student_id | student_name | student_address | admission_date |
+------------+--------------+-----------------+----------------+
| 1 | Maxsu | Haikou | 2017-01-07 |
| 3 | JMaster | Beijing | 2016-05-07 |
| 4 | Mahesh | Guangzhou | 2016-06-07 |
| 5 | Kobe | Shanghai | 2016-02-07 |
| 6 | Blaba | Shengzheng | 2016-08-07 |
+------------+--------------+-----------------+----------------+
5 rows in set (0.00 sec)
可以使用SELECT语句从表中检索单个列(指定列)。它有助于您只检索那些需要的列。
示例:
SELECT student_id, student_name, student_address
FROM Students
WHERE student_id < 4
ORDER BY student_id ASC;
执行上面查询语句,得到以下结果 -
MariaDB [testdb]> SELECT student_id, student_name, student_address
-> FROM Students
-> WHERE student_id < 4
-> ORDER BY student_id ASC;
+------------+--------------+-----------------+
| student_id | student_name | student_address |
+------------+--------------+-----------------+
| 1 | Maxsu | Haikou |
| 3 | JMaster | Beijing |
+------------+--------------+-----------------+
2 rows in set (0.18 sec)
在上面查询语句中,它查询表student中那些student_id小于4,并选择student_id,student_name,student_address列,然后根据student_id以升序排列行记录。
免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:mmqy2019@163.com进行举报,并提供相关证据,查实之后,将立刻删除涉嫌侵权内容。
猜你喜欢
这篇文章给大家分享的是MariaDB中创建和删除临时表的方法,临时表在我们需要保存一些临时数据时是非常有用的,因此分享给大家做个参考,下文有详细的介绍,有需要的朋友可以参考,接下来就跟随小编来一起学习一下吧!
在MariaDB数据库中,COUNT()函数用于返回表达式的计数/行数。
很多新手在学习mongoDB的时候会遇到启动报错28663的问题,但是又不知道如何解决,其实这是引擎导致的问题,下面小编就给大家分享一下解决方法,有需要的朋友可以参考一下。
MariaDB数据库中如何在表中添加数据?这一篇我们来学习一下在MariaDB数据库表中插入数据的方法,方法并不难,这里我们需要使用到INSERT命令,其基本使用及具体的往表添加数据的操作如下,感兴趣的朋友就继续看吧。
MariaDB如何安装?一些朋友可能会遇到这方面的问题,对此在下文小编向大家来讲解一下,内容详细,易于理解,希望大家阅读完这篇能有收获哦,有需要的朋友就往下看吧!
成为群英会员,开启智能安全云计算之旅
立即注册关注或联系群英网络
7x24小时售前:400-678-4567
7x24小时售后:0668-2555666
24小时QQ客服
群英微信公众号
CNNIC域名投诉举报处理平台
服务电话:010-58813000
服务邮箱:service@cnnic.cn
投诉与建议:0668-2555555
Copyright © QY Network Company Ltd. All Rights Reserved. 2003-2020 群英 版权所有
增值电信经营许可证 : B1.B2-20140078 ICP核准(ICP备案)粤ICP备09006778号 域名注册商资质 粤 D3.1-20240008